Wie ersetzt man alle doppelten Anführungszeichen durch mysql replace in einfache Anführungszeichen?

8

Ich muss alle doppelten Anführungszeichen durch die mysql-Abfrage in einfache Anführungszeichen setzen.

Wie kann ich das tun? Mein SQL sollte in doppelten Anführungszeichen stehen.

%Vor%

Wurffehler. Wie kann ich diese einfache Anführungszeichen innerhalb der Abfrage entkommen?

    
learner 18.11.2011, 12:17
quelle

2 Antworten

10

Probieren Sie es aus

%Vor%

Dann wird die Abfrage zu

%Vor%

am Mysql Ende.

    
Shakti Singh 18.11.2011, 12:21
quelle
3

Sie müssen auch das einfache Zitat ' umgehen (siehe Tabelle 8.1 ):

%Vor%

Daher wird die an MySQL gesendete Zeichenfolge lauten:

%Vor%     
jensgram 18.11.2011 12:23
quelle

Tags und Links